    This is the TV Guide's description - they have it down as a repeat too...

    The first visit this week is to the five-star Stoodley Hunting Lodge in Todmorden, West Yorkshire - home of David Winfield, who used to own a chain of sex shops. David's luxury rooms even boast a supply of condoms - a far cry from what's offered by his first rivals, Jo and Dominic De Rosa. At the Inner Guidance Retreat Centre in Lavenham, Suffolk, yoga and detox are the order of the day. The final competitors are Tanya and Andy Bellamy, who recently set up Coastal Valley Camp & Crafts in Newquay, Cornwall, offering glamping and willow weaving. The contest features meat-free, gluten-free and sugar-free dining, talk of sex toys, and a crafty afternoon sewing reusable shopping bags
